ARQUES extends executive board

Supervisory board appoints Felix Frohn-Bernau as member of the executive
board responsible for the department Exit

Starnberg, March 29, 2007 – The Starnberg-based equity investment company,
ARQUES Industries AG (ISIN DE0005156004), has extended its executive board.
The new member of the executive board responsible for Exit is Felix
Frohn-Bernau who was appointed to the board by the ARQUES Industries AG
supervisory board in its general meeting on March 29. Hereby the ARQUES
executive board consists of five persons.

ARQUES does justice to the current corporate development by means of the
extension of the executive board in the strategically important Exit
department. In accordance with its business model which foresees the sale
of acquired and revitalised subsidiaries after three to five years, ARQUES
Industries AG expects an increase in the sale of subsidiaries from its
portfolio in the future. In December 2006 ARQUES already listed its
subsidiary, SKW Stahl-Metallurgie AG, on the stock exchange within the
context of a classical IPO, thereby executing a partial exit. In February
the Starnberg-based equity investment company sold the baby carriage
manufacturer, teutonia, to the US conglomerate, Newell Rubbermaid. Further
exits are planned for 2007.

The 38 year old is an attorney licensed to practise in Spain and Germany
and has been working for the ARQUES group in managerial positions since
2004. Apart from the internationalisation of the ARQUES business model
initially in Austria (ARQUES Industries Invest AG), Spain (ARQUES Iberia
SA) and Switzerland (ARQUES Swiss), he was recently responsible for the
sale of the baby carriage manufacturer, teutonia, to Newell Rubbermaid.

About ARQUES

ARQUES Industries AG, Starnberg, (www.arques.de), is a turnaround
specialist who focuses on the acquisition and the active restructuring of
companies in transitional situations, in order to develop these, with its
own team and own resources, to competitive enterprises with a positive
yield. ARQUES revitalises its subsidiaries' potential for creating value
for the benefit of all its stakeholders, taking on the relevant social
responsibility. ARQUES has made a duty of identifying underestimated
companies with reduced survivability but with high appreciation potential,
at the same time mastering complex company structures and transitional
situations. The shares of ARQUES Industries AG are traded in the regulated
market (Prime Standard) of the Frankfurt Stock Exchange under the symbol
'AQU' (ISIN: DE0005156004) and are listed in the SDAX since September 19,
2005.
